For my final project as a student, I wanted to create something FUN. The deep interest I have in designer toys was a major influence. A toy in itself didnt seem enough though, it felt done and not as special as I had hoped. Keeping the idea in mind, while discussing my project, it occurred to me: what if they were eadable? I see a lot of designer toys out there that pretend to be food, disguise themselves as burgers, ketchup, candy etc...So why not make it of actual food? My original toy designs represented a blend between sea creatures and sugary treats such as ice cream and donuts. Making the toys in real food made this project a lot more exciting and challenging.
 
I made these character out of fondant, rice krispies, chocolate, cookie icing mix, sprinkles, food coloring, sugar,
they are all EDIBLE
